This weekend was an official working weekend in China. In order to give people 7 days off in a row the weekends before Chinese New Year, May 1 and October 1 are official working days. For China Bay this was good, because we could plan some meetings with other Chinese companies that we had actually planned for Monday.

The negative side was that traffic was horrible today, because everybody was working and it was raining. I spent at least one hour on the Zhongshan elevated road and the North-South elevated road, a stretch that normally can be done in less than 10 minutes.  Also taxi's were impossible to find: most cabbies took off to their hometowns already for Chinese New Year.
